RIA-Faber Castell Impressions competition set in Riyadh
Published in The Saudi Gazette on 03 - 05 - 2017

RIYADH — Riyadh Indian Association (RIA) and Faber Castell will jointly organize the Drawing and Coloring Competition for students of different schools in Riyadh on May 5, Sheikh Abdullah, president of RIA, disclosed this at a press meet at Jarir Conference hall. The competitions will be held at Isteraha Nofa on Exit 18 in Riyadh.
Abdullah said the competitions are being conducted to mark the 17th anniversary of RIA. The painting competition is being held for the second time and RIA has joined hands with famous stationery brand Faber Castell.
Briefing the details of the competition, he said around 650 students are expected to participate from different schools. In addition to the Indian schools the competition is open for the children from Sri Lankan, Bangladeshi, Pakistani and Philippines schools also.
He also said it will be an exciting opportunity for the children of different schools in Riyadh to exhibit their artistic talents. Attractive and expensive prizes will be presented to the winners in different categories like last year.
This competition will be held for the students of Indian subcontinent and Indian schools up to 18 years of age in three categories. Namely Drawing, Coloring and Painting competition or the sub juniors and juniors categories and painting competitions for seniors.
Abdullah also highlighted the activities of RIA and said it periodically conducts seminars on various subjects, hosts diverse competition on unique skills, organizes medical camps, blood donation camps and medical awareness camps aimed to the welfare of the community.

Brand manager of Faber Castell Mohammad Iqbal said, "We encourage the students in their artistic activity and have plans to offer an opportunity for selected students to visit Faber Castell, Germany. This is a good opportunity for the children to exhibit their skills."
He also said that in the near future the Drawing and Coloring Competition will be held for students in Jeddah and Dammam also. He added that Faber Castell is present in the Saudi market since last four decades.
